How Does a Scale Inhibitor Work?
To understand how this chemical works, you must understand how scale forms. When your pool water becomes oversaturated with calcium—usually due to high pH, high temperatures, or rapid evaporation—the water can no longer hold the minerals. The calcium precipitates out and hardens into calcium carbonate, leaving a rough, white crust on your tiles and walls.
A scale inhibitor prevents this through a chemical process called sequestration. When you pour the inhibitor into your pool, the chemical molecules physically bind to the dissolved calcium and magnesium ions. By locking these ions up, the inhibitor prevents them from binding to each other and forming that hard white crust. The calcium remains safely dissolved and suspended in the liquid.

Why You Need to Protect Your Pool Equipment
Scale formation does far more damage than just making your decorative waterline tiles look dirty. It aggressively attacks the most expensive components on your equipment pad.
- Saltwater Generators: The electrolysis process inside a salt cell creates intense heat and a highly alkaline environment. This causes calcium to rapidly bake onto the titanium metal plates. A scale inhibitor keeps the calcium flowing past the plates, ensuring your system continues to produce chlorine at maximum efficiency.
- Pool Heaters: As water passes through your pool heater, the intense temperature accelerates scale formation. Calcium will coat the internal copper heat exchangers, acting as an insulator. This forces the heater to work twice as hard and will eventually destroy the unit.

When to Add a Scale Inhibitor to Your Pool
Unlike pool shock or algaecide, a scale inhibitor is not typically a chemical you add only when there is a problem. It is designed to be a continuous, preventative shield.
You should add a large initial dose of scale inhibitor when you first open your pool for the spring, or anytime you completely drain and refill the pool with fresh source water. After the initial dose, you add a small maintenance dose once a week or once a month, depending on the manufacturer’s instructions. This routine completely stops the buildup before it starts. Frequently Asked Questions (FAQ)
Can a scale inhibitor remove existing pool scale? Scale inhibitors are primarily preventative. While some highly concentrated formulas can slowly dissolve very fresh, light scale over a period of months, they will not instantly remove a thick, crusty calcium ring. Heavy existing scale usually requires physical scrubbing with a pumice stone, a dedicated tile cleaner, or a professional acid wash.
Is a pool scale inhibitor the same as a metal sequestrant? They are in the same family of chemicals, but they target different minerals. A dedicated scale inhibitor specifically targets calcium and magnesium to prevent white, crusty buildup. A metal sequestrant targets iron, copper, and manganese to prevent brown, rust, or green staining. Many modern premium products are formulated to handle both issues simultaneously.
How often do I need to use a scale inhibitor if I have hard water? If your source water has a naturally high calcium hardness level (above 300 ppm), you should add a maintenance dose of scale inhibitor every single week during the active swimming season. The constant evaporation during the summer leaves the calcium behind, making your water harder every week. Regular dosing ensures those accumulating minerals stay locked up.
